Understanding Your Connection Options

Before diving into the setup process, it’s important to understand the different ways you can connect your Redmi projector to your phone. The most common methods include using an HDMI cable, Wi-Fi Direct, or screen mirroring apps. For a hassle-free experience, we’ll focus on wireless connections, specifically using Wi-Fi Direct and built-in screen mirroring features.

Connecting via Wi-Fi Direct

To connect your Redmi projector to your phone wirelessly, start by ensuring both devices are on the same network. If your projector supports Wi-Fi Direct, follow these steps:

1. Turn on your Redmi projector and navigate to the settings menu.
2. Look for the Wi-Fi Direct option and enable it. Your projector will generate a temporary Wi-Fi network.
3. On your phone, go to the Wi-Fi settings and select the projector’s network from the list.
4. Once connected, return to your projector’s interface and look for the connection options. Select your device from the list to establish the link.

Note: Ensure that both devices are within range for a stable connection. Also, some projectors may require additional software or apps to facilitate the connection process.

Using Screen Mirroring Apps

If Wi-Fi Direct isn’t available or doesn’t work for you, consider using a screen mirroring app. Popular options include Google Home and third-party apps like ApowerMirror or X-Mirage. These apps allow you to mirror your phone’s screen to the projector over a local Wi-Fi network.

Here’s a quick guide using Google Home:

1. Install the Google Home app on your phone if you haven’t already.
2. Open the app and sign in with your Google account.
3. Tap on the projector icon to find nearby devices. Your Redmi projector should appear in the list.
4. Select your projector and follow the on-screen instructions to complete the setup.

Remember to check the compatibility of your projector model with the chosen app, as some features might vary.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Encountering issues during the setup process is common. Here are some troubleshooting tips:

  • Ensure both devices are updated to the latest firmware and software versions.
  • Restart both your projector and phone if the connection fails.
  • Check for any firewalls or security settings on your phone that might be blocking the connection.
  • Verify that the Wi-Fi network is stable and not congested with too many devices.
